Transaction d78900659d5ddc262e3fa3755052105cc8d6835731a55aff955f775c5a3f8f0f
1 Input
1 Output
-
d78900659d5ddc262e3fa3755052105cc8d6835731a55aff955f775c5a3f8f0f:0
- value
- 2629152
- script pubkey
- OP_0 OP_PUSHBYTES_20 fc046e9dfbc7984a896512be530d580499f5d456
- address
- bc1qlszxa80mc7vy4zt9z2l9xr2cqjvlt4zkukd0ks